Vocabulary Definitions
The following table provides the definitions, parts of speech, and examples for the vocabulary words in lesson 10:
Word | Definition | Part of Speech | Example |
---|---|---|---|
Abrogate | To repeal or annul (a law, treaty, or agreement) | Verb | The government abrogated the treaty because it was no longer in the best interests of the country. |
Ambiguous | Unclear or doubtful in meaning | Adjective | The instructions were ambiguous, so I wasn’t sure how to proceed. |
Enigmatic | Puzzling or mysterious | Adjective | The enigmatic stranger refused to answer any questions about his past. |
Ephemeral | Lasting for a very short time | Adjective | The ephemeral beauty of the flowers made me appreciate their presence all the more. |
Fortuitous | Occurring by chance in a happy or beneficial way | Adjective | The fortuitous meeting between the two friends led to a lifelong bond. |
Synonyms and Antonyms
The following table provides synonyms and antonyms for the vocabulary words in lesson 10:
Word | Synonym | Antonym |
---|---|---|
Abrogate | Repeal, annul | Enact, ratify |
Ambiguous | Unclear, doubtful | Clear, unambiguous |
Enigmatic | Puzzling, mysterious | Clear, straightforward |
Ephemeral | Short-lived, fleeting | Permanent, lasting |
Fortuitous | Lucky, fortunate | Unlucky, unfortunate |

Figurative Language: Wordly Wise Lesson 10 Answer Key
The following table provides examples of figurative language used in lesson 10:
Type of Figurative Language | Example | Explanation |
---|---|---|
Simile | “Her eyes sparkled like diamonds.” | Compares two things using “like” or “as” |
Metaphor | “He was a lion in battle.” | Compares two things without using “like” or “as” |
Personification | “The wind whispered through the trees.” | Gives human qualities to non-human things |

Word Study
The following table provides the etymology of the vocabulary words in lesson 10:
Word | Etymology |
---|---|
Abrogate | From the Latin word “abrogare,” meaning “to repeal” |
Ambiguous | From the Latin word “ambiguus,” meaning “doubtful” |
Enigmatic | From the Greek word “ainigma,” meaning “riddle” |
Ephemeral | From the Greek word “ephemeros,” meaning “lasting for a day” |
Fortuitous | From the Latin word “fortuna,” meaning “luck” |
